Qualifying Telecommunications R&D Activities

Orbital system design, including constellation optimization, satellite positioning algorithms, and coverage area enhancement, frequently represent core qualifying research. Engineering teams advancing inter-satellite communication, orbital mechanics optimization, and space environment adaptation regularly create eligible activities.

Signal processing development, including modulation technique advancement, error correction innovation, and transmission optimization, qualifies for tax credit consideration. Research into signal strength enhancement, interference mitigation, and data throughput improvement may generate claimable expenses.

Ground station technology, including antenna design innovation, tracking system development, and communication protocol enhancement, may constitute eligible research activities. Teams developing signal acquisition, satellite handoff procedures, and ground network optimization also contribute to qualifying expenses.

Satellite hardware development, including transponder innovation, power system optimization, and environmental resistance enhancement, qualifies for comprehensive coverage. Thermal management, radiation hardening, and component miniaturization represent additional potentially eligible activities.
